decided to check out the possibility of running truenas on my macmini for NAS stuff as i currently just use debian with samba on it.

wanted to look into see if it was possible to add dokuwiki on same server as well, but sadly, you can't add existing disk with content on it to truenas and you can't add more disks to existing pool.

nor can i add something else to the system that truenas is on either such as dokuwiki, so guess that is a non-bueno for either. guess i will just stick with samba on a debian install and install dokuwiki on top of it
